
Company: SonicWALL Company Description: SonicWALL, Inc. designs, develops, and manufactures comprehensive Internet security solutions used by companies of all sizes to protect their networks and to provide secure remote access connectivity. SonicWALL security solutions are deployed across a variety of markets, including SOHO, SMB, enterprise VPN, service providers, retail/point-of-sale, education, healthcare, and government. About a year ago, SonicWALL (NASDAQ:SNWL), a provider of Internet security solutions for small to medium networks, was suffering from a bad case of lagging revenues and depressed stock prices, while its competitors’ businesses were taking off.
In March 2003, a major event happened at SonicWALL that changed its course in history; Matt Medeiros, former CEO of Philips Components, joined as SonicWALL’s CEO, bringing with him great ambitions and unfaltering energy.
In less than a year, Medeiros achieved what many thought was impossible – he has positioned the company for a turnaround.
As CEO, Medeiros implemented sweeping changes in the organization focused on revitalizing people, products and processes. He hired a new executive staff, refreshed the company’s line of firewall appliances with a new “value innovation” strategy that brings Ferrari functionality to a Camry clientele, and reenergized employee morale.
Even financial analysts agree that Medeiros is taking huge steps in turning SonicWALL around.
According to Gene Munster, analyst at US Bancorp Piper Jaffray, "SonicWALL is back on its feet. That hasn't happened in almost two years."
Israel Hernandez of Lehman Brothers agrees, “With an entirely new management team and product refresh underway, we believe SonicWALL is in the early stages of (a) turnaround which should gain speed in 2004."
Over the last ten months, Medeiros’ accomplishments include:
- A dramatically improved product line of security solutions that are more than just firewall/VPN solutions but include a platform that integrates security, productivity and mobility solutions with a focus on value innovation – a philosophy that delivers “state-of-the-market,” not “state-of-the-art,” security solutions. Customers pay for the features they really need -– at a price that doesn’t eat the lion’s share of their IT budget.
- Successful launches of new products that exceeded SonicWALL’s goal of 75 percent of revenue coming from new products by the end of 2003.
- Changing SonicWALL’s manufacturing process to bring additional cost savings to customers – without sacrificing features. The company moved away from custom ASICs to the cost-effective merchant silicon, via a partnership with Cavium. SonicWALL is now able to provide customers twice the performance for 40 percent less than their competitors.
- Committed to international expansion with the addition of new executives and offices.
- Doubling the stock price from March 2003 to October 2003.
- Spurred 6 financial analyst firms such as AG Edwards, CE Unterberg, Towbin, and JP Morgan to upgrade stock to "buy" or "overweight".
- Brought SonicWALL’s install base to more than 400,000 units.

Provide a brief (up to 100 words) biography about the leader of this nominated company:
Prior to joining SonicWALL, Matt Medeiros served as president and CEO of Philips Components. As the chief architect of the liquid crystal display (LCD) joint venture between Philips Electronics and LG Electronics, Medeiros established Philips as a leader in flat displays. Before Philips, Medeiros was vice president and general manager for the Optical Polymers Group, and vice president of business development for the Electronic Materials division of AlliedSignal. Medeiros also has extensive background in PC manufacturing, operations and materials management following executive positions at Radius, NeXT Computer and Apple Computer. Medeiros graduated from the University of San Francisco with a bachelor’s degree in business administration in management science.
